TaterLi 个人博客

STM8S EEPROM 编程好简单

从来没想过,竟然如此简单!简直是超快的开发啊.

#include "stm8s.h"
uint8_t val = 0;
void main(void)
{
  FLASH_Unlock(FLASH_MEMTYPE_DATA);
  FLASH_ProgramByte(FLASH_DATA_START_PHYSICAL_ADDRESS,0xAA);
  val = FLASH_ReadByte(FLASH_DATA_START_PHYSICAL_ADDRESS);
  FLASH_ProgramByte(FLASH_DATA_START_PHYSICAL_ADDRESS,0x55);
  val = FLASH_ReadByte(FLASH_DATA_START_PHYSICAL_ADDRESS);
  while (1);
}

 

退出移动版